>> No.6321439

>>6320409
The 3DS port is an arcade port that runs at 60 FPS, along with a bunch of extra features like a couple of extra music tracks, car customization (recolors and slight handling tweaks), and the ability to use the 3D function on the 3DS. Or you can just play a straight-up port of the 30 FPS arcade version without the extras. There's even an option where you can make the game play the physical noises of the arcade machine in the background (like the sound of your foot pushing the gas pedal).

It's an amazing port.
